Oxidative addition of tin thiolates yielding new Pt-Sn hetero bimetallic complexes

The reactions between COD Pt CL2, COD =1,5 cyclooctadiene, and the thin thiolate compounds (Ph)3 Sn(S Ph) and 2 Sn (S Ph)2 have been studied. Reaction between COD Pt CL2 and (Ph)3 Sn (S Ph) yield two new Pt-Sn heterobimetallic complexes depending on the COD Pt Cl2/(Ph)3 Sn (S Ph) molar ratio. For a 1:2 molar ratio, COD Pt (S Ph)2 (Cl) Sn (Ph)3. 2CH2 CL2, complex 1, was obtained, together with the homometallic complex COD Pt (S Ph) Cl. CH2 CL2. For a 1:1 molar ratio the complex formed was COD Pt (S Ph) (Cl)2 Sn (Ph)3.3CH2 CL2, complex 2. Reaction with (Ph)2 Sn (S Ph)2 did not yielded any heterobimetallic complex, but rather COD Pt (S Ph)2.4CH2 CL2. The complexes were characterized by IR, 1H-NMR, 13C-NMR, 195Pt-NMR, 119 Sn-NMR and Moessbauer spectroscopies, elemental analysis atomic absorption. (author)
